Lines Matching refs:context
516 struct usb_8dev_priv *priv = urb->context; in usb_8dev_read_bulk_callback()
576 struct usb_8dev_tx_urb_context *context = urb->context; in usb_8dev_write_bulk_callback() local
580 BUG_ON(!context); in usb_8dev_write_bulk_callback()
582 priv = context->priv; in usb_8dev_write_bulk_callback()
599 netdev->stats.tx_bytes += context->dlc; in usb_8dev_write_bulk_callback()
601 can_get_echo_skb(netdev, context->echo_index); in usb_8dev_write_bulk_callback()
606 context->echo_index = MAX_TX_URBS; in usb_8dev_write_bulk_callback()
620 struct usb_8dev_tx_urb_context *context = NULL; in usb_8dev_start_xmit() local
661 context = &priv->tx_contexts[i]; in usb_8dev_start_xmit()
669 if (!context) in usb_8dev_start_xmit()
672 context->priv = priv; in usb_8dev_start_xmit()
673 context->echo_index = i; in usb_8dev_start_xmit()
674 context->dlc = cf->can_dlc; in usb_8dev_start_xmit()
678 buf, size, usb_8dev_write_bulk_callback, context); in usb_8dev_start_xmit()
682 can_put_echo_skb(skb, netdev, context->echo_index); in usb_8dev_start_xmit()
709 can_free_echo_skb(netdev, context->echo_index); in usb_8dev_start_xmit()